April is Jazz Appreciation Month – and on any list of influential women who've changed the world – right up there with Indira Gandhi and Gloria Steinem you’re likely to find Billie Holiday, Sarah Vaughan and Ella Fitzgerald. Each had a voice that you never forget.
With its roots in the blues, Jazz has been referred to as America's true classical art form. Although its famous instrumentalists have been male, women have been at the forefront of the genre when it comes to vocalists who expressed an incredible depth of emotion that spoke of despair, love and triumph in voices that oozed poignancy in every note.
